/** * @license * Copyright Google LLC All Rights Reserved. * * Use of this source code is governed by an MIT-style license that can be * found in the LICENSE file at https://angular.dev/license */ import {ChangeDetectionStrategy} from '@angular/compiler'; import {Component} from '@angular/core'; import {TestBed} from '@angular/core/testing'; import {expect} from '@angular/private/testing/matchers'; import {SlicePipe} from '../../index'; describe('SlicePipe', () => { let list: number[]; let str: string; let pipe: SlicePipe; beforeEach(() => { list = [1, 2, 3, 4, 5]; str = 'tuvwxyz'; pipe = new SlicePipe(); }); describe('supports', () => { it('should support strings', () => { expect(() => pipe.transform(str, 0)).not.toThrow(); }); it('should support lists', () => { expect(() => pipe.transform(list, 0)).not.toThrow(); }); it('should support readonly lists', () => { expect(() => pipe.transform(list as ReadonlyArray<number>, 0)).not.toThrow(); }); it('should not support other objects', () => { // so we cast as `any` to check that it throws for unsupported objects // this would not compile expect(() => pipe.transform({} as any, 0)).toThrow(); }); }); describe('transform', () => { it('should return null if the value is null', () => { expect(pipe.transform(null, 1)).toBe(null); }); it('should return null if the value is undefined', () => { expect(pipe.transform(undefined, 1)).toBe(null); }); it('should return all items after START index when START is positive and END is omitted', () => { expect(pipe.transform(list, 3)).toEqual([4, 5]); expect(pipe.transform(str, 3)).toEqual('wxyz'); }); it('should return last START items when START is negative and END is omitted', () => { expect(pipe.transform(list, -3)).toEqual([3, 4, 5]); expect(pipe.transform(str, -3)).toEqual('xyz'); }); it('should return all items between START and END index when START and END are positive', () => { expect(pipe.transform(list, 1, 3)).toEqual([2, 3]); expect(pipe.transform(str, 1, 3)).toEqual('uv'); }); it('should return all items between START and END from the end when START and END are negative', () => { expect(pipe.transform(list, -4, -2)).toEqual([2, 3]); expect(pipe.transform(str, -4, -2)).toEqual('wx'); }); it('should return an empty value if START is greater than END', () => { expect(pipe.transform(list, 4, 2)).toEqual([]); expect(pipe.transform(str, 4, 2)).toEqual(''); }); it('should return an empty value if START greater than input length', () => { expect(pipe.transform(list, 99)).toEqual([]); expect(pipe.transform(str, 99)).toEqual(''); }); it('should return entire input if START is negative and greater than input length', () => { expect(pipe.transform(list, -99)).toEqual([1, 2, 3, 4, 5]); expect(pipe.transform(str, -99)).toEqual('tuvwxyz'); }); it('should not modify the input list', () => { expect(pipe.transform(list, 2)).toEqual([3, 4, 5]); expect(list).toEqual([1, 2, 3, 4, 5]); }); }); describe('integration', () => { @Component({ selector: 'test-comp', template: '{{(data | slice:1).join(",") }}', imports: [SlicePipe], changeDetection: ChangeDetectionStrategy.Eager, }) class TestComp { data: any; } it('should work with mutable arrays', async () => { const fixture = TestBed.createComponent(TestComp); const mutable: number[] = [1, 2]; fixture.componentInstance.data = mutable; await fixture.whenStable(); expect(fixture.nativeElement).toHaveText('2'); mutable.push(3); fixture.changeDetectorRef.markForCheck(); await fixture.whenStable(); expect(fixture.nativeElement).toHaveText('2,3'); }); }); it('should be available as a standalone pipe', async () => { @Component({ selector: 'test-component', imports: [SlicePipe], template: '{{ title | slice:0:5 }}', changeDetection: ChangeDetectionStrategy.Eager, }) class TestComponent { title = 'Hello World!'; } const fixture = TestBed.createComponent(TestComponent); await fixture.whenStable(); const content = fixture.nativeElement.textContent; expect(content).toBe('Hello'); }); });
